(OMAHA BEACH, D-DAY) GEORGE A. TAYLOR
(1899 – 1969) American Army general, most famous for the leadership of his men on Omaha Beach where he served as commander of the 16th Infantry Regiment, part of the famous 1st Infantry Division for which he earned a Distinguished Service Cross. He is remembered best for his most famous quote from Omaha Beach (misattributed to Gen. Norman Cota): 'There are two kinds of people who are staying on this beach: those who are dead and those who are going to die. Now let's get the hell out of here!' Rare grouping of five early postwar A.L.S.s, sent to a fellow veteran from several locations, all 1947-48. Some excellent content, in part: '...I didn't notice the background of the Red One in Reagan's care so much as my attention was called to the nine campaigns listed. They included French Morocco and I wondered why...the Belgian was prescribed to be worn on the left shoulder... there have been so many changes made in the 1st Division that I barely even recognize any names...I imagine [they] are in better shape than they have been since June of '45...two of the monuments in Europe are complete...I had seen the article by Bob Capa. Yes, I remember him very well. He was a Life photographer who went with us...He never was afraid of anything...nearly all the pictures he took [of the D-Day landings] were ruined in the dark room...the 1st Division has been cited by two foreign governments but not their own...was surprised to hear there was a chapter of the 1st Division Society in Rochester...' More good content. With transmittal covers, one signed.
